有服务器赞助商可联系我
  • 简聊im即时通讯源码搭建教程

    205次阅读
    没有评论

    共计 1716 个字符,预计需要花费 5 分钟才能阅读完成。

    简聊 im 即时通讯源码搭建教程

    简聊 im 部署教程

    1、 默认后台账号密码 admin 888888

    2、 安装宝塔

    yum install -y wget && wget -O install.sh http://download.bt.cn/install/install_6.0.sh && sh install.sh

    3、 登录宝塔,第一次登录会提示绑定账号(注册一个,以后一直用),以及选择安装一些环境,我们先不选择,直接进入软件商品,安装以下软件,注意版本

    安装 php 是为了使用宝塔的数据库管理功能,最后在软件商店里安装一下 tomcat8.5,宝塔会自动进行 jdk8 的安装部署,然后再卸载 tomcat,不会影响已经安装的 jdk8,此时 jdk8 环境已经有了。

    4、 上传部署包中的 opt 压缩包,解压后修改配置文件,需要修改的文件共 4 个,bs-server/config 下的 app-env.propertiesapp-host.properties,mg-server/config 下的 app-env.propertiesapp-host.properties,都只改 ip,端口不动,细节如下。

    app-env.properties

    app-host.properties

    5、 使用宝塔自带数据库管理功能执行部署包中的 5 个 sql 文件,注意需要先修改宝塔 root 密码,改成跟配置文件里一样的。

     

    6、 进入 bs-server,执行 sh start.sh

    7、 进入 mg-server,执行 sh start.sh

    8、 宝塔网站里配置 3 个站,端口分别是 7070、81、82,7070 用作资源下载,81 用作管理后台,82 用作 web 端,81 及 82 端口所在站需要配置反向代理.

    bs-page 的反向代理,配置好之后再点击图中的配置文件,注意是反向代理的配置文件,不是总的配置文件,把以下内容直接全部覆盖进去,是为了做一个优化

    #PROXY-START/mytio

    location ^~ /mytio
    
    {
    
    proxy_pass http://127.0.0.1:6060/mytio;
    
    proxy_set_header Host $host;
    
    proxy_set_header X-Real-IP $remote_addr;
    
    pro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
    
    proxy_set_header REMOTE-HOST $remote_addr;
    
    add_header X-Cache $upstream_cache_status;
    
    #Set Nginx Cache
    
    keepalive_timeout 0;
    
    add_header Cache-Control no-cache;
    
    }

    #PROXY-END/mytio

    用 ip 或域名都可

    mg-page 的反向代理,配置好之后再点击图中的配置文件,注意是反向代理的配置文件,不是总的配置文件,把以下内容直接全部覆盖进去,是为了做一个优化

    #PROXY-START/tioadmin

    location /tioadmin
    
    {
    
    proxy_pass http://127.0.0.1:6061/tioadmin;
    
    proxy_set_header Host $host;
    
    proxy_set_header X-Real-IP $remote_addr;
    
    pro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
    
    proxy_set_header REMOTE-HOST $remote_addr;

     

    add_header X-Cache $upstream_cache_status;
    #Set Nginx Cache
    
    keepalive_timeout 0;
    
    add_header Cache-Control no-cache;
    
    }

    #PROXY-END/tioadmin

    用 ip 或域名都可

    9、 宝塔终端里执行 systemctl stop firewalld、systemctl disable firewalld,直接禁用防火墙。

    源码下载链接:https://pan.baidu.com/s/11eyiW6_ax7gEiGPt2gg4ow?pwd=xqq2 

    提取码:xqq2

    正文完
     0
    suyan
    版权声明:本站原创文章,由 suyan 于2024-05-28发表,共计1716字。
    转载说明:转载本网站任何内容,请按照转载方式正确书写本站原文地址。本站提供的一切软件、教程和内容信息仅限用于学习和研究目的;不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负。本站信息来自网络,版权争议与本站无关。您必须在下载后的24个小时之内,从您的电脑或手机中彻底删除上述内容。如果您喜欢该程序,请支持正版,购买注册,得到更好的正版服务。如有侵权请邮件与我们联系处理。敬请谅解!
    评论(没有评论)
    验证码